How they compare

Belgium currently reports 2,050 kilowatt-hours against 1,671 kilowatt-hours in Hungary, a difference of 379 kilowatt-hours.

That makes Belgium's figure about 1.2 times Hungary's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 61 shared years of data; in 1965 it was Hungary ahead.

Belgium ranks 13th and Hungary ranks 15th of 208 countries.

Belgium has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Belgium Hungary Difference Ahead
1960s 3.84 kilowatt-hours 0 kilowatt-hours 3.84 kilowatt-hours Belgium
1970s 541.64 kilowatt-hours 0 kilowatt-hours 541.64 kilowatt-hours Belgium
1980s 2,964 kilowatt-hours 558.11 kilowatt-hours 2,406 kilowatt-hours Belgium
1990s 4,340 kilowatt-hours 1,352 kilowatt-hours 2,988 kilowatt-hours Belgium
2000s 4,502 kilowatt-hours 1,363 kilowatt-hours 3,139 kilowatt-hours Belgium
2010s 3,536 kilowatt-hours 1,606 kilowatt-hours 1,931 kilowatt-hours Belgium
2020s 3,104 kilowatt-hours 1,650 kilowatt-hours 1,455 kilowatt-hours Belgium

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
